About Noble

Noble's mission is to ensure that all students have equitable and positive school experiences that equip them to complete college and lead choice-filled lives. Noble serves more than 12,700 students and 20,000 alumni across 17 open-enrollment, free, public schools in Chicago. We are proud to be recognized nationally for college access and persistence. 98% of our graduates are accepted into college.

Who we are seeking

Noble is looking for an IT Lead to join our Network Support Team-a team dedicated to providing world-class service to our 17+ campuses. This is a non-remote exempt position. This individual reports to the Director of Information Technology. The IT Lead is accountable for providing IT services to support Noble's teachers and staff in advancing student performance. The IT Lead is expected to participate in helping the IT Department develop and implement Noble's strategic plan for how support is administered and executed within established SLAs. This role is critical in ensuring our campuses have a 99.9% uptime and deliver A+ customer service to our students and staff. Standard working hours are 8 AM to 5 PM with adjustments to campus schedules that may be prior and beyond normal business hours on occasion.

Key Responsibilities
  • Ad Hoc Support: The IT Lead must be able to reach and work from any Noble location efficiently and without reservation. The IT Lead will be placed in a primary campus(es) and coverage zone to provide customer support in our regional schools.
  • Help Desk Administration: The IT Lead will assist in responding to and resolving support tickets put in by campus staff with regards Audio Visual, laptops (Windows / Mac), Chromebooks, and business mobile devices. The IT Lead will assist the team in assessing hardware/software issues that impact all of Noble, be it proprietary or 3 rd party.
  • Service: Every member of Noble's Support Team exists to support the staff and students at our 18+ schools. A service mentality - including being flexible, adaptable, and humble - is an essential part of every position on the technology team. The IT lead is responsible for responding to technology issues that occur outside of normal business hours and also for staffing occasional weekend and evening projects. The IT Lead is therefore responsible for displaying best-in-class service in all of their tasks.

Compensation
The starting salary for this position is $50K. Compensation will be commensurate with experience and qualifications. A comprehensive compensation plan will include a bonus incentive and a competitive benefits package including access to Udemy Business Suite for training and development opportunities.
